After reading many threads on the RealFlight program and the praises that RHP gave it, I finally got off of my wallet and bought RealFlight 7.5 from a local hobby shop. I could've gotten it cheaper online but decided to give a local shop the $.
I was concerned that my ThinkPad T440s wouldn't run the graphics at acceptable levels, but I 'm happy to report that at the "highest" level is nice enough. I may try extreme later. Their website does not recommend integrated graphics cards on laptops, but on my T440s, with an integrated Intel graphics chip it works fine.
I tried to install it on my Macbook Pro with Win7 in a VM via Parallels but was met with much disappointment. It may be a Parallels issue as I have not updated in a while.
